Q: Is 55,654,261 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 55,654,261 is not a prime number.

Why is 55,654,261 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 55654261 can be evenly divided by 1 13 41 533 104,417 1,357,421 4,281,097 and 55,654,261, with no remainder.

Since 55,654,261 cannot be divided by just 1 and 55,654,261, it is not a prime number.
